Re: x post: Do I need either of these?
I had #2 and it didnt work at all. When their heads flop forward, its not deep enough to support them. When their neck is strong enough to lay back in it, you dont need it anymore. I have something like #1, not as big at all but a thick support for the neck/head like that one and it goes just under his shoulders and upper back. It works much better but not perfectly.
Do you NEED either? Not really...you can roll up a few receiving blankets and position them to probably do a better job.
